Chief justice to meet commissioners, DCs on Monday

Chief Justice Syed Refaat Ahmed will meet with divisional commissioners and deputy commissioners during a courtesy call on Monday.

The meeting will be held in the Supreme Court Auditorium in the afternoon, according to a statement from the Supreme Court’s Appellate Division.

The statement said that the meeting will be from 5:45 pm to 6:45 pm and the chief justice will provide guidance to these administrative officials at the event, reports bdnews24.com.

The three-day DC conference was inaugurated by Muhammad Yunus, chief advisor to the interim government, at the Shapla Hall of the Chief Advisor's Office on Sunday.

This year's conference will have 30 'general' sessions and four 'special' sessions.

Earlier, the cabinet secretary said, "The four special sessions include the opening ceremony, the meeting with the chief justice, open talks with the chief advisor and a meeting of the Bangladesh Administrative Service Association."

"The main event will be held at the Shapla Hall of the Chief Advisor's Office. The Administrative Service Association meeting will be held at the Bangladesh China Friendship International Conference Center. The meeting with the chief justice will be held at the Supreme Court."
